The Guild of Property Professionals is proud to announce a major milestone for its popular weekly compliance video series, Cornflakes and Compliance, which has now reached its 150th episode.

 

Hosted by Paul Offley, The Guild’s Compliance Officer, Cornflakes and Compliance has become an essential resource for Guild Members, providing practical insights and updates on key industry regulations. Each week, Offley tackles a range of compliance topics which includes the latest legislation such as the Renters’ Rights Act and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) requirements, to best practice advice and answers to questions sent in from Guild Members.

 

What began as a way to keep Members informed over a quick morning coffee has grown into one of The Guild’s most valued knowledge-sharing initiatives. For 150 consecutive weeks, Offley’s approachable style and expert guidance have helped Members navigate the ever-evolving compliance landscape with confidence and clarity.

 

“Reaching 150 episodes is a testament to both the importance of compliance and the wide variety of elements it involves, as well as the commitment of our network to staying informed,” said Offley. “Our goal has always been to make compliance less daunting and more practical for agents. I’m incredibly proud that Cornflakes and Compliance has become part of so many Members’ weekly routines.”

 

Every Wednesday morning, Guild Members can look forward to a new episode in their inbox, packed with timely compliance tips and insights to help ensure their businesses continue to operate to the highest professional standards.

 

If Members have missed an episode or wish to revisit a particular topic, the full Cornflakes and Compliance library is available to browse in the Guild Members’ Hub, as well as through The Guild’s Learning Platform, providing convenient access to a wealth of compliance knowledge.

 

“The consistency and quality of Cornflakes and Compliance perfectly demonstrate the support and expertise available within The Guild network,” added Iain McKenzie, CEO of The Guild of Property Professionals. “We’re delighted to celebrate this milestone and thank Paul for his continued dedication to keeping our Members informed and compliant.”

Iain McKenzie, CEO of The Guild of Property Professionals

Iain McKenzie is the CEO of The Guild of Property Professionals and is responsible for the direction and management of the brand plus offering support to the network of over 800 Guild Members. Iain is a highly established estate agent and business leader, with over 30 years of industry experience and a strong entrepreneurial background. He has led and managed teams to success, as a business owner, Franchise Director and MD for a large corporation. Iain has 30 years’ agency experience starting within the industry at 17 on a youth training scheme in Devon. He quickly progressed through the ranks, and at 26 he became a Regional Manager. Three years later, he set up an independent estate agency, called Complete Property Services, and became a Member of The Guild of Property Professionals. This was his first encounter with The Guild and was extremely impressed with the services that were offered. In 2011, he joined a large corporate as Managing Director, which grew year-on-year.
